#12af61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12af61 is composed of 7.1% red, 68.6%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.6%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 150.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 37.8%. #12af61 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ffc2 with #005f00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#12af61
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f08 is the darkest color, while #fcf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#12af61
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c6561 is the less saturated color, while #03be61 is the most saturated one.
